verb “rip”

rip; he rips; past ripped, part. ripped; ger. ripping
  1. estripar
    She accidentally ripped her dress while climbing over the fence.
  2. esquinçar-se
    The paper ripped as I tried to pull it off the noticeboard.
  3. arrencar
    She ripped the bandage off her arm in one swift motion.
  4. copiar
    I ripped my favorite album from CD to my laptop so I could listen to it anytime.
  5. fer un pet fort (en el context de fer soroll)
    During the quiet exam, everyone heard Jake rip a loud one, causing a few giggles across the room.

nom “rip”

sg. rip, pl. rips or uncountable
  1. esquinç
    While opening the package, I accidentally made a rip in the letter inside.
  2. corrent d'arrencada
    While swimming at the beach, she got caught in a rip and struggled to make her way back to shore.
  3. còpia
    I downloaded a movie rip from the internet, but the quality was so poor I couldn't enjoy it.
